Money (1985) is an historical document of the early days of "language poetry" and the downtown improvised music scene. A manic collage film from the mid-80s when it still seemed that Reaganism of the soul could be defeated. Filmed primarily on the streets of Manhattan for the ambient sounds and movements and occasional pedestrian interaction to create a rich tapestry of swirling colors and juxtaposed architectural spaces in deep focus and present the intense urban overflowing energy that is experience living here. Money is thematically centered around a discussion of economic problems facing avant-garde artists. Discussion, however, is fragmented into words and phrases and reassembled into writing. Musical and movement phrases are woven through this conversation to create an almost operatic composition. Give me money!

Henry Hills

Henry Hills has made more than 30 experimental films and videos since 1975. He divides his time between New York, Vienna, & Porter Springs, GA. He is Visiting Professor at FAMU, the film academy in Prague; was a 2009 Guggenheim Fellow; and his work is in the permanent collection of the Museum of Modern Art.
